Ingredients:

  • 4 tbsp. butter or oil
  • 1/4 c. all-purpose or GF flour
  • 1 small yellow onion, chopped
  • 1 medium bell pepper, chopped
  • 2 celery stalks, chopped
  • 1 cup carrots, chopped
  • 3 cloves garlic, minced
  • 8 oz. andouille sausage, sliced into 1/2" pieces
  • 1 tbsp. cajun seasoning
  • 1 (15-oz.) can fire-roasted diced tomatoes
  • 4 c. chicken broth
  • 1 lb. sh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 3 green onions, sliced
  • Salt & pepper to taste

Directions:

Put butter/oil in a large skillet and cook over medium heat until melted. Add flour and stir constantly, until brown in color, about 10 minutes. Add onions, peppers, celery, carrots, garlic, cajun seasoning and stir. Add sausage, diced tomatoes, chicken broth and turn up heat and bring to a boil. Once boiling reduce heat to low and simmer for about 45 minutes and sauce is thickened, stir occasionally. Add shrimp & green onions, stir and cook for 10 minutes. If needed add slat and pepper.

Option: Serve over rice and sprinkle with fresh parsley
